Removal and Installation
NOTE:
Begin removal procedure at the front of the Nissan Murano vehicle.
REMOVAL
Release roof rack metal clips using a suitable tool.

: Metal clip
Remove roof rack from Nissan Murano vehicle.
INSTALLATION
Installation is in the reverse order of removal.
CAUTION:
Apply protective tape (B) around the roof rack.

DTC Description
DTC DETECTION LOGIC DTC
CONSULT screen terms
(Trouble diagnosis content)
DTC detection condition
P0778
PC SOLENOID B
(Pressure Control Solenoid “B” Electrical)
Diagnosis condition
TCM power supply voltage: More than 11 V
Signal
—
Threshold
TCM judges that solenoid valve circuit is shorted to ground
Diagnosis delay time
Maintained for 1 second
POSSIBLE CAUSE
Harness or connector (Secondary pressure solenoid valve circuit is shorted to ground)
Secondary pressure solenoid valve
FAIL-SAFE
Selector shock is large
Start is slow
Acceleration is slow
Lock-up is not performed
